Champagne organic Blanc de Meunier Premier Cru Brut Zéro from Maison Leclerc Briant is exclusively elaborated from Pinot Meunier and vinified in barrels.
At first sight, it announces a fresh and nuanced wine. This non dosed champagne offers a sharp and fresh palate together with a creamy effervescence. It develops a pulpy and fruity flesh supported by an orange acidity.
A great balance between power and delicacy, giving way to a cuvée refined by a vinification in wood barrel. The finish is marked by candied aromas.
Cuvée Blanc de Meuniers is a champagne whose fleshy and mineral character perfectly matches caviar, roasted scallops, an unctuous carrot purée, or even basmati rice with ginger.

CHAMPAGNE LECLERC BRIANT The family estate was founded in 1872 by Lucien Leclerc and is now managed by Frédéric Zeimett. The House cultivates 9 hectares of vineyards situated, for the most part, in the Premier Cru villages of Cumières, Hautvillers, Rilly la Montagne, Mareuil sur Aÿ, Bisseuil. In order to offer quality wines while respecting the environment, the vineyard is managed thanks to bio-dynamic agriculture thus emphasizing vines as living organisms (Ecocert and Demeter certifications). Wines can then reveal their singularity and their quality is recognized by many guides and foremost opinion leaders.
